Missouri Law Could Cut Off Minority, Senior Votes
I did a search on all keywords and didn't find anything about this so if it's a dupe, please know that I tried.

http://blog.aflcio.org/2006/05/16/%e2%80%98un-american%e2%80%99-missouri-law-could-cut-off-minority-senior-votes/

In an eleventh-hour move, the Republican-dominated Missouri legislature passed one of the nation’s most restrictive voting bills. The new law will require all voters to show a government-issued photo ID card before they can cast a ballot, a move election officials say could disenfranchise as many as 190,000 voters, mainly people of color, seniors and people with disabilities



In an additional effort by Missouri Republicans to restrict the voting process, the bill also eliminates a voter’s option to vote a straight party ticket.
